Every time I go to Lagos I am amazed at some of the strange small things I see. To give you some idea here are some more recent examples.
It seems common here for wear clothing that is imprinted with any strange combination of logos and slogans taken (stolen) from around the world. However, I’m not sure if one young man was fully aware of the origin of the shirt he was wearing. Ok, he must have been aware, but if he was, why was he wearing it?
He was wearing a bright orange, seemingly prison issue shirt that had in huge letters across the back "Los Angeles County Jail"
Ok I saw one very clever advertising scheme by a slightly haggard looking old man in a motor park somewhere in Lagos. He was selling insecticide spray or something similar. His strategy – he had collected and glued 200 cockroaches to a big wooden board which he had hanging around his neck (that went almost to the floor). I know there were 200 because he even had them lined up in neat rows.
Lagos doesn’t have a lot of free space. Nor it seems public amenities. So lately I have seen more than one or two pay-per-use toilets. This itself is not remarkable. What is interesting is some of the slogans I’ve seen including - "pay-as-you-shit" and other such imaginative adverts
